ECT Induction
As an Early Career Teacher, you will benefit from a comprehensive two-year induction programme that ensures you receive the support and training needed to excel in your role. The programme follows the Early Career Framework (ECF) and includes:
 
  • ECF-based training modules: Covering pedagogy, behaviour management, curriculum design, assessment, and professional conduct
  • Assigned mentor: A dedicated, experienced teacher offering regular feedback and one-on-one support
  • Observation and feedback sessions: Structured observations with constructive feedback from mentors and leadership
  • Personalised development plan: Tailored to your strengths and areas for growth
  • Professional development opportunities: Access to workshops, seminars, and training sessions to enhance your skills
 
This programme is continuously reviewed to ensure it meets your needs and supports your professional journey.
